All Berkeley graduates are automatically members of the Graduate Network, which is run by alumni/ae. 

The Graduate Network runs regular Town Halls over Zoom to connect graduates to one another and the seminary. At these gatherings, alumni/ae hear from Berkeley leadership about what is new at Berkeley.
